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| ivy aphid | Lesser Naked Bat |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Arthropoda (Arthropods) | Chordata (Chordates) |
| Class | Insecta (Insects) | Mammalia (Mammals) |
| Order | Hemiptera (Hemiptera) | Chiroptera (Bats) |
| Family | Aphididae | Molossidae |
| Genus | Aphis | Cheiromeles |
| Species | Aphis hederae | Cheiromeles parvidens |
